Forecast: Sold Production of Wheat Starch in Germany

In 2023, the sold production of wheat starch in Germany was estimated at 204.5 Million Euros. From 2024 to 2028, forecasted data suggests a gradual increase in production value, reaching 208.04 Million Euros by 2028. Year-on-year growth remains steady but modest, with variations around 0.35% annually. Over the five-year period, the compound annual growth rate (CAGR) is projected to be approximately 0.36%, indicating a stable upward trend.
